Altpocket features and specs

  • Portfolio Management
    Altpocket allows users to track their cryptocurrency investments by pulling data from exchanges, helping to manage and visualize their portfolio in one place.
  • Social Interaction
    The platform integrates social network features, allowing users to share insights and investment strategies with others in the community.
  • User Interface
    Altpocket offers an intuitive and visually appealing interface that simplifies the process of tracking and managing cryptocurrencies.
  • Performance Tracking
    Users can track the performance of their portfolios over time, enabling better understanding and adjustments based on past results.

Possible disadvantages of Altpocket

  • Limited Features
    Some users might find that the features offered by Altpocket are limited compared to other advanced portfolio management tools available.
  • Data Dependency
    Altpocket relies on external exchanges for data, which can lead to inaccuracies or delays if there are any issues with data fetching.
  • Free and Paid Plans
    While Altpocket offers a free version, certain features may be limited or locked behind a subscription-based model, impacting users who prefer free services.
  • Security Concerns
    Since Altpocket needs access to exchange data, users must trust the platform with sensitive financial information, which could be a concern for some.
